Consolidating Your Financial Journey

The Service History feature is a digital ledger of your professional life. It's like a personal financial assistant, providing a comprehensive view of your employment history linked to your Universal Account Number (UAN). What makes this particularly fascinating is that it goes beyond just listing your employers; it includes crucial details such as dates of joining and exit, and even your Employees' Provident Fund (EPF) and Employees' Pension Scheme (EPS) membership history. This level of detail is a game-changer for anyone trying to piece together their financial journey.

Solving the Mystery of Missing Funds

One of the biggest challenges for employees is keeping track of their PF accounts, especially when switching jobs frequently. What many people don't realize is that inactive PF accounts can lead to a host of issues, from delayed claim settlements to gaps in service records. This is where the Service History feature shines. It allows subscribers to verify their employment records, ensuring that all service periods and PF contributions are accurately reflected.

In my opinion, this feature is a proactive approach to financial management. Instead of discovering missing funds or incorrect details at the time of withdrawal or pension claims, members can now identify these issues early on. This empowers employees to take control of their retirement savings and seek corrections before it's too late.

The Power of Digital Innovation

EPFO's recent digital upgrades are a testament to the organization's commitment to modernization. The introduction of automatic PF transfers for Aadhaar-linked UANs has already simplified the process of changing jobs. Now, with the Service History feature, they've added another layer of convenience and transparency.

What's even more intriguing is the E-PRAAPTI platform, which allows members to trace forgotten EPF accounts. This comprehensive approach ensures that no retirement savings are left behind.
